Perfecting the Texture

Achieving that perfect consistency depends entirely on the blending phase. If you use a countertop blender be sure to vent the lid or the steam pressure will cause quite a messy explosion in your kitchen.

The Secret of the Carrot

The inclusion of a single carrot might seem odd for a green soup but it adds a natural sugar that rounds out the broccoli bitterness. It results in a complex flavor that tastes like it simmered for hours instead of just twenty minutes.

Common Questions

Can I make this soup ahead of time?

Absolutely. Prepare the soup up to 2 days in advance and store in an airtight container in the refrigerator. Reheat gently over low heat, stirring occasionally. Add the cream just before serving for the freshest flavor.

How can I make this soup thicker?

Add a peeled, diced potato along with the broccoli during simmering. The starch from the potato naturally thickens the broth. Alternatively, reduce the amount of broth or blend in a small portion of cooked white beans.

Is there a dairy-free option?

Yes. Replace the heavy cream with full-fat coconut milk, cashew cream, or your favorite plant-based cream alternative. Use olive oil instead of butter for sautéing the vegetables.

Can I freeze this soup?

The soup freezes well for up to 3 months. Cool completely before transferring to freezer-safe containers. Thaw overnight in the refrigerator and reheat gently. Note that cream may separate slightly when frozen—simply whisk while reheating.

What can I serve with this soup?

Crusty bread, garlic knots, or homemade croutons make excellent accompaniments. A simple green salad with vinaigrette balances the richness. For a heartier meal, serve alongside a grilled cheese sandwich or quiche.

What You Need

Vegetables

01 1 large head broccoli (about 1.1 pounds), chopped into florets
02 1 medium onion, diced
03 1 medium carrot, peeled and diced
04 2 cloves garlic, minced

Liquids

01 4 cups vegetable broth
02 ½ cup heavy cream, plus extra for garnish optional

Fats & Seasonings

01 2 tablespoons unsalted butter
02 1 tablespoon olive oil
03 ½ teaspoon salt, or to taste
04 ¼ teaspoon ground black pepper, or to taste
05 Pinch of ground nutmeg, optional

Garnish

01 Fresh chives, finely chopped
02 Croutons

How to Make

Instruction 01

Sauté aromatics: Heat the butter and olive oil in a large pot over medium heat. Add the onion, carrot, and garlic. Sauté for 4–5 minutes until softened and fragrant.

Instruction 02

Incorporate broccoli: Add the chopped broccoli florets and stir to combine. Cook for 2–3 minutes.

Instruction 03

Simmer vegetables: Pour in the vegetable broth and bring to a boil. Reduce heat, cover, and simmer for 15–18 minutes until the broccoli is very tender.

Instruction 04

Blend soup: Remove from heat. Using an immersion blender or working in batches with a countertop blender, blend the soup until completely smooth.

Instruction 05

Finish with cream: Stir in the heavy cream and nutmeg. Season with salt and pepper to taste. Gently reheat over low heat if needed—do not boil after adding cream.

Instruction 06

Serve: Ladle into bowls. Garnish with extra cream, chives, or croutons as desired. Serve hot.
